Key ingredients with descriptions of Baidyanath Saptamrita Lauha

  • Triphala: A classic blend of three fruits (Amalaki, Bibhitaki, Haritaki), traditionally used to support healthy digestion and detoxification.
  • Yasthimadhu (Glycyrrhiza glabra): Known as Licorice, used in Ayurveda for its soothing effects on the gastrointestinal tract.
  • Lauha Bhasma: Medically processed iron preparation, employed in Ayurveda for managing iron deficiency and promoting healthy blood formation.

How to use Baidyanath Saptamrita Lauha

Adults: 1–2 tablets twice daily, after meals or as directed by physician. Swallow with warm water or take with honey for enhanced taste and absorption. Do not exceed the recommended dose. Children: Only under medical supervision.

Safety information about Baidyanath Saptamrita Lauha

  • Children: Not recommended for children under 12 without a doctor’s advice due to iron content.
  • Pregnant women: Consult your healthcare provider before use, as excess iron may not be suitable.
  • Breastfeeding mothers: Use only if prescribed by an Ayurvedic practitioner or physician.
  • People with chronic diseases: Especially those with hemochromatosis or liver disorders should seek medical guidance.
  • People with allergies: Check label for any sensitivities, particularly to licorice (Yasthimadhu).
  • Elderly individuals: Generally well-tolerated, but monitor iron levels regularly to avoid overload.
  • Patients taking medications: Iron can interact with certain drugs (thyroid meds, antibiotics); take this at least 2 hours apart.
  • People with weakened immunity: Safe in normal use, but follow doctor’s instructions if immunity is severely compromised.
